When the monster first visits Conor, Ness describes the noises the monster makes as it finds its form within the yew tree: "Other branches twisted around one another, always creaking, always groaning until they formed two long arms and a second leg to set down beside the main trunk." Ness uses gustatory imagery to illustrate how Conor perceives the taste of the blood in his mouth as a "strange metallic flavor that made you want to spit it out immediately, like youd eaten something that wasnt food at all." As the poem continues, the bird taunts him with the word nevermore, and by the poem's end, this seemingly harmless creature, described as ''stately'' and ''saintly'' in the beginning, becomes a ''demon'' as it forces the speaker to accept that his love, Lenore, is gone forever.
